| | | | |  | "Battle of Bull Run" Civil War Regimental SteinPorcelain, transfer decoration. This is the first in a series of limited-edition regimental steins, each depicting a famous Civil War battle. The Battle of Bull Run, occurring in Manassas, Virginia is commemorated with a detailed wrap-around scene of the Confederate charge ledby General P.G.T.Beauregard. The names of officers of the Confederate States Army are listed on the stein body. A see-through lithophane picture of General Robert E. Lee appears in the porcelain stein base. The ornamental pewter lid shows stars, cannon balls, swords, and “US” & “CS” symbols. A pewter artillery cannon figurine is mounted on the lid. Registered and individually numbered pieces.
Limited edition of 5,000 pieces
